Installation Procedure

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2003 Buick Regal and 2003 Buick Century.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
  1. Position the I/P assembly to the vehicle.
  2. Position the wiring harness to the I/P assembly.
    NOTE: Refer to FASTENER NOTICE in Cautions and Notices.
  3. Install the bolts to the upper I/P trim pad.

    Tighten 

    Tighten the bolts to 5 N.m (44 lb in).

  4. Install the bolts to the left end of the I/P trim pad.

    Tighten 

    Tighten the bolts to 20 N.m (15 lb ft).

  5. Install the bolts to the center and to the lower I/P assembly.

    Tighten 

    Tighten the bolts to 5 N.m (44 lb in).

  6. Install the bolts to the right end of the I/P assembly.

    Tighten 

    Tighten the bolts to 20 N.m (15 lb ft).

  7. Align the fuse block to the cross vehicle beam and install the fuse block securing the locking tab.
  8. Connect the electrical connector to the I/P assembly compartment lamp.
  9. Install the compartment lamp into the I/P.

  10. Install the I/P compartment. Refer to COMPARTMENT REPLACEMENT - INSTRUMENT PANEL (I/P)  .
  11. Install the HVAC control assembly. Refer to HVAC CONTROL ASSEMBLY REPLACEMENT in HVAC Systems - Manual or to HVAC CONTROL MODULE REPLACEMENT in HVAC Systems - Automatic.
  12. Install the radio. Refer to RADIO REPLACEMENT in Entertainment.
  13. Install the I/P cluster. Refer to INSTRUMENT PANEL CLUSTER (IPC) REPLACEMENT  .
  14. Install the headlamp switch. Refer to HEADLAMP SWITCH REPLACEMENT in Lighting Systems.
  15. Install the inside air temperature sensor, if equipped. Refer to INSIDE AIR TEMPERATURE SENSOR REPLACEMENT in HVAC Systems - Automatic.
  16. Install the I/P cluster trim plate. Refer to TRIM PLATE BEZEL REPLACEMENT - INSTRUMENT PANEL (I/P) CLUSTER  .
  17. Install the I/P accessory trim plate. Refer to TRIM PLATE REPLACEMENT - INSTRUMENT PANEL (I/P) ACCESSORY  .
  18. Install the front carpet retainers. Refer to CARPET RETAINER REPLACEMENT - FRONT in Interior Trim.
  19. Connect the data link connector (DLC) to the I/P and install the bolts.

    Tighten 

    Tighten the screws to 2 N.m (18 lb in).

  20. Install the hood latch release handle. Refer to HOOD LATCH RELEASE HANDLE REPLACEMENT in Body Front End.
  21. Install the steering column. Refer to STEERING COLUMN REPLACEMENT in Steering Wheel and Column.
  22. Install the knee bolster to the I/P. Refer to KNEE BOLSTER REPLACEMENT  .
  23. Install the steering column filler. Refer to STEERING COLUMN FILLER REPLACEMENT  .
  24. Install the left and the right I/P insulators. Refer to CLOSEOUT/INSULATOR PANEL REPLACEMENT - RIGHT  and to CLOSEOUT/INSULATOR PANEL REPLACEMENT - LEFT  .
  25. Install the front floor console, if equipped. Refer to CONSOLE REPLACEMENT - FRONT FLOOR (D06)  .
  26. Install the upper trim panel. Refer to TRIM PANEL REPLACEMENT - INSTRUMENT PANEL (I/P) UPPER  .
  27. Install the upper garnish moldings to the windshield pillar. Refer to GARNISH MOLDING REPLACEMENT - WINDSHIELD PILLAR in Stationary Windows.
  28. Enable the SIR system. Refer to ACTIVATING SYSTEM in Air Bag Restraint Systems.
  29. Connect the negative battery cable. Refer to BATTERY NEGATIVE CABLE DISCONNECT/CONNECT PROCEDURE in Battery.
